The remittance market is a financial sector that facilitates the transfer of money from one person or entity to another. It is a key component of the global economy, providing a vital source of income for individuals and businesses. Remittances are typically sent from individuals living abroad to their families and friends in their home countries. The money is often used to cover basic needs such as food, housing, and education. Remittance services are provided by a variety of companies, including banks, money transfer operators, and digital payment providers. These companies offer a range of services, such as international money transfers, currency exchange, and payment processing. They also provide customers with access to a range of payment methods, including cash, debit cards, and digital wallets. Some of the leading companies in the remittance market include Western Union, MoneyGram, TransferWise, PayPal, and WorldRemit. Show Less Read more
